What is a non sterile solution?

A product labeled as non sterile does not suggest that it is contaminated with bacteria; instead, its contents have not been sterilized individually.

Is non sterile alcohol safe?

The FDA is reminding healthcare professionals about the safe use of non-sterile alcohol prep pads to clean and disinfect the surface of the skin. This reminder comes in light of the recent recall of Triad Group alcohol prep pads and swabs due to concerns of potential contamination with Bacillus Cereus.

Why is my hand sanitizer non-sterile?

The Food and Drug Administration website says a product labeled as nonsterile doesn’t necessarily mean the product is contaminated, it just means the contents haven’t been sterilized or treated with a process during manufacturing to eliminate all potential microorganisms.

What is difference between sterile and non-sterile?

Sterile compounded medications are intended to be used as injections, infusions, or application to the eye. Non-sterile medications include the production of solutions, suspensions, ointments, creams, powders, suppositories, capsules, and tablets.

Is antiseptic sterile?

Weiss added that many patients in hospitals are particularly susceptible to infections, and the FDA recommends sterile antiseptics (including chlorhexidine gluconate, alcohol or iodine applicators, pads, and swabs) in that setting. Manufacturers often package a prep pad with an injectable drug, selling them as a kit.

What makes sterile alcohol sterile?

Texwipe’s Sterile 70% Isopropanol (IPA) contains 70% by volume USP-grade Isopropanol (isopropyl alcohol) and 30% USP-purified water. To ensure sterility, this solution is submicron filtered, filled into cleaned containers, double-bagged and gamma-irradiated.

Why is Betadine banned?

Background: In the spring of 2000,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ration issued a ban on the use of Betadine (povidone-iodine; Purdue Frederick, Stamford, Conn.) in association with saline breast implants, because data seemed to indicate a higher rate of implant deflation in association with Betadine.

Why is skin not sterile?

Sterilization of the skin implies the absence of any living bacteria. Disinfectants used on skin and tissue, called antiseptics, are unable to sterilize the skin. Even worse, a few residual bacteria will survive, even after the most vigorous disinfection process before surgical interventions (1).

What is the difference between Betadine and hydrogen peroxide?

Betadine contains 10% povidone iodine, which is equivalent to 1% available iodine in the marketed, undiluted product. Hydrogen peroxide solution contains 3% stabilized hydrogen peroxide.

Is Purell hand sanitizer made in the USA?

Purell is an American brand of hand sanitizer invented in 1988, and introduced to the consumer market in 1997, by GOJO Industries.
